## SQL Lint Provenance — Querndale Pipeline

All `.sql` files pass through sqlgate before merge. Rules: uppercase keywords, no `SELECT *`, explicit schema prefixes, semicolon-terminated statements. Violations block the build; no overrides without a lint-waiver file checked into `ops/waivers/`. The lint stage emits a signed provenance record attached to each artifact. Maintainers should verify the record matches the merge commit. The token for the current build follows below.

build token for tawif-bahip: htk31_68bba16e1afabfef4ecc69408c06f16

## Support

The Wrenmark autocomplete index is slow again. Known causes: unmerged segments after bulk imports, and the synonym expansion pass running on every keystroke. Workaround: trigger a manual merge and cap expansion depth at two. Do not resize the cluster without sign-off; it masks the problem and burns budget. Latency dashboards are linked in the ops folder. Bring numbers, not vibes, to the weekly sync. For triage help before then, reach the search maintainers.

billing contact of yaduf-bafop = casael@paliqcorp.internal

Hi team,

Before I hand off the 3.2 release, please note the humidity sensor drift reported on Verdana controllers in the Elmbrook trial site. Drift exceeds 4% after roughly ten days of continuous operation; firmware 3.2.1 adds an automatic recalibration cycle every 72 hours. Support should advise growers to install 3.2.1 and trigger a manual recalibration once. The hotfix bundle must be verified before distribution, so I'm including the signing key used for the 3.2.1 packages below.

release key, fahof-yagap: bky3_m5d